
*A TikTok hack encouraging people to cook at home without changing out of their work clothes has gone viral, amassing over 3.7 million views.
In the clip, Saadiq Ali of Flint, Michigan, demonstrates the method, still wearing her jacket and purse while starting dinner after returning from work. “The key to cooking after work is you gotta come home, you can’t take your clothes off — I still have my badge on,” Ali says. “Shoes off, but I can’t even sit down. … I gotta start now.”
Ali, 27, a credit union employee, sets out ingredients in advance, such as peeling potatoes she prepared in the morning. She told Fox News Digital that she began the habit in early October and soon noticed a change. “I realized toward the end of October that the hack worked — I was eating out way less due to having dinner and leftovers,” she told Fox News Digital.

She also pointed out the financial and health benefits. “Eating takeout now can range from $6 to $20,” she explained. “By planning my meals and shopping for the groceries once a week, I’m sure I’m saving close to $60 a week — and probably a million calories.”
Ali credits her mother for the inspiration. “I come from a General Motors family, so my mother followed suit and started working for GM in 1999,” she said. “Watching her work first, second and third shifts throughout my childhood until her retirement this year, I have witnessed her cooking with her work badge still on and belt loosened to ensure we had dinner every night. My mother cooked almost every day while working an intense job and juggling two sassy daughters. I remembered that image and knew I would have to replicate that.”
Ali hopes her hack can inspire others. “The success of this video has inspired me to share more tips because I don’t know who else they might help,” she said. “Sometimes you may need a small tip from a stranger.”
